Ideally: a 3D file (STEP/IGES/STL depending on process) and a PDF drawing if you have tolerances. Otherwise we can start from a sketch or functional need: we help you scope it.

Machining is often preferred for precision, surface finish and “series” materials. 3D printing is great for fast iteration, complex geometries, or functional prototypes. We advise based on tolerances, mechanical constraints, quantity and lead time.

Yes: prototype, pre-series, small to medium series. Strategy can evolve: 3D printing to validate, then machining to industrialize — or a mix of both.

Yes. From a drawing, sketch, damaged part or 3D scan. We rebuild a manufacturable model and validate critical points with you.
